# Using MCP with Claude Code

Connect Claude Code to Crush and your AI assistant can query indicators, explore setup templates, and run backtests conversationally.

1. In Claude Code, add the Crush MCP server to your configuration (Settings → MCP servers).
2. Authenticate with your Crush account when prompted.
3. Ask away: *"Which setup templates have the highest sample size?"* — *"Backtest this pattern over the last three years."* — *"What are current conditions on the major markets?"*

The assistant reads from the same engine as the app — same data, same receipts, same honesty rules.

MCP is optional and aimed at power users; nothing in the app requires it. See [Crush for AI Agents](/documentation/features/mcp-integration.md) for what's exposed.
